Tomiwa Adelagun is a full-time practicing artist who hails from Ijebu Ode in Ogun State Nigeria. He was born in the Urban city of Lagos where his artistic talent sprang to life and received the guardian of God and older artists.


Adelagun spent his early life with his uncle who was a major influence on him and wanted him to become a lawyer. As a child Tomiwa enjoys scribbling his creative abilities through cartoon drawings on the walls and on a Newspaper.


Tomiwa as a child not only experienced a measure of hardship in his childhood but also faced lonely spells when he lost his mother at the age of 18, which however led him into spending part of his childhood with his uncle in the urban city of Lagos where he met older artists who aid his artistic vision in the art industry.


His total commitment to creative endeavors cut across diverse media, however his chosen media are Digital, Oil, Ink, Charcoal and Acrylic with a preference for Mix media.

Being a traditional and digital re-mastered visual griot, Tomiwa views his painting as a global figure of speech keenly aware that younger generation uses images to lubricate their thinking and promote viral messages.

His interest and creative works continually explore the historical and contemporary topics around social, emotional, economic and political aspects of life, giving him opportunities to shuttle between the United Kingdom, United Arab Emirates and Nigeria.

The story and expressive properties of his technique are carefully used to describe with acute accuracy the true inward essence of his painting and their peculiar details


Tomiwa first and second {Group} exhibition was 2021 & 2022 at the


  • G.A.I.A Africa in Victoria Island, Lagos Nigeria.

  • An Exhibition themed "FRAMING HER & A LITTLE BIT OF EVERYTHING ALL AT ONCE"

  • Terra Kulture has also hosted his Exhibition {Virtual} 2021 Victoria Island, Lagos, Nigeria.

  • "THE LEGEND OF THE QUEEN" Curated by Biafarin 2022 {Group} Ontario, Canada.

  • Bloominc.art Kenya {Virtual Exhibition} 2022 Mombasa, Kenya.

  • 'HUES OF HAPPINESS" curated by Alliance Francaise De Lagos {Mike Adenuga Centre} {Group} 2023 Ikoyi, Lagos, Nigeria


Several of Tomiwa works have been featured in numerous shows and widely collected across Nigeria and Abroad..


His raw style engages the views of many as his projects illustrate human beauty with the use of vibrant colors in a distinct way to inspire positive change while it tells the story of contemporary Africa.
